For other individuals named Andy or Davidson, see separate entries.

PC Andy Davidson ("PC Andy" for short) was Gwen Cooper's former police partner.

Profile

Biography

He had had a prior romantic relationship with Gwen. This led him to feel some jealousy towards Gwen's boyfriend and eventual husband, Rhys. (TW: Adrift)

After Gwen had joined Torchwood 3, she met Andy again outside a nightclub where a man has been killed by Carys Fletcher, who was possessed by Sex Gas. (TW: Day One) Like Gwen's boyfriend Rhys, he believed that she had been promoted to "Special Ops". They met up at the scene of Guy Wildman's death. ((TW: Another Life)

During the opening of the Cardiff spacetime rift, he requested Gwen's help after a Roman soldier had fallen through time only to murder two men and subsequently be arrested. Jack and Gwen talked very frankly about what happened in front of him. (TW: End of Days)

Andy was present at the murder scene of a man who was killed by Time Agent John Hart. (TW: Kiss Kiss, Bang Bang)

Andy later assisted Gwen with her investigation of a sudden disappearance. During this, he revealed his affection for her and jealousy toward Rhys, which Gwen discovered to be his reason for not attending recent wedding. He still had a soft spot for Gwen and had a childish crush on her. (TW: Adrift)

He was also made aware that Gwen worked for Torchwood and showed interest in joining, but Gwen didn't want him to do it. (TW: Adrift) Later, Andy calls upon Gwen for assistance when Weevils begin attacking his police station and despite his jealousy over Gwen, worked closely with Rhys. (TW: Exit Wounds)

Personality

He found glamorous police programmes like CSI: Crime Scene Investigation ridiculous and also seemed to be somewhat put out by Gwen's more inquisitive nature. (TW: Everything Changes)
